Projects

AIsoundFX

AIsoundFX

Full-stack web app and AI-powered sound effect generator that creates custom, synced audio content from text prompts and video clips.

Next.jsPyTorchTypeScriptSupabaseModalAI/MLAudio Processing
Amazon Clone (Nile Trade)

Amazon Clone (Nile Trade)

Full-stack e-commerce platform replicating Amazon's functionality with modern technologies and web scraping capabilities.

TypeScriptNode.jsNext.jsExpressTSOATypeGraphQLReactMUIPostgreSQLNGINXAWS EC2Selenium
Workout Tracker

Workout Tracker

Full-stack workout tracking application with user authentication and progress monitoring.

MongoDBExpressReactNode.js
Yelp Clone

Yelp Clone

Restaurant finder and reviewer platform with full CRUD functionality.

PostgreSQLExpressReactNode.js
Group Video Chat

Group Video Chat

Real-time group video communication platform.

ReactAgora
Floorplan Vectorization

Floorplan Vectorization

Research project developing methods for extracting wall structures and vectorizing floor plans using computer vision and deep learning techniques.

PythonComputer VisionDeep LearningKeras OCROpenCV
Blogging App

Blogging App

Microblogging CRUD application with user authentication, commenting, and liking features.

PythonFlaskSQLAlchemy
ML Drug Discovery

ML Drug Discovery

Machine learning platform for drug discovery and medicinal molecule evaluation. Screened medicinal molecules, generated novel compounds, and analyzed retro-synthesis processes.

PythonTensorFlowMachine Learning
To Do List

To Do List

Simple CRUD To Do List application with full stack implementation.

PostgreSQLExpressReactNode.js
Drug Screening Platform

Drug Screening Platform

Automated drug screening platform with molecular docking scripts. Won second place in county science fair and Switch Therapeutics Chemistry Award.

PythonAutoDock VinaPubChem API
SuperChat

SuperChat

Single-group superchat application built with React and Firebase for real-time messaging.

ReactFirebase

Let's Connect

Interested in collaborating on AI research, discussing opportunities, or just connecting? I'd love to hear from you.

Email Me

Drop me a line for research collaborations, opportunities, or just to say hello.

Schedule a Call

Let's have a conversation about AI, research, or potential collaborations.

Book a Meeting

Find Me Online